Overview

VTG is seeking a Sheetmetal Mechanic to workin our Fabrication Shop in Virginia Beach, VA.


What will you do?

  • Studies blueprints, sketches, drawings, manuals, specifications, or sample part to determine dimensions and tolerances of finished work piece, sequence of operations, and setup requirements.
  • Measures, marks, and scribes layout on metals, plastics, woods, and laminates.
  • Sets up and operates machine tools such as press brakes, shears, punches, and rollers, drill presses, vertical and horizontal band saws, to fabricate parts to specifications.
  • Utilizes hand tools such as grinders, drills, rivet guns, saws, calipers, scribes, combination squares.
  • Verifies conformance of fabricated layouts and items to the blueprint specifications.
  • Operate all machines in discipline, includingPunch Press and Press Brake

Do you have what it takes?

Education/Experience:

  • High school diploma / GED, plus four (4) - six (6) years of related experience setting up and operating press brakes.

Mathematical Skills:

  • Ability to calculate figures and amounts such as discounts, interest, commissions, proportions, percentages, area, circumference, and volume. Ability to apply concepts of basic algebra and geometry.

Must be a US Citizen.
